Understanding the Hosting of the 2026 World Cup

The 2026 FIFA World Cup will be a historic tournament not only because of its expanded format but also due to its tri-nation hosting arrangement. This will be the first time that three countries will jointly host the World Cup, allowing for a diverse cultural experience and a wider reach for fans.

Host Countries and Cities

The tournament will take place across 16 cities in North America. Here’s a breakdown of the host cities for each country:

United States

  • Atlanta, Georgia
  • Mercedes-Benz Stadium
  • Boston, Massachusetts
  • Gillette Stadium (Foxborough)
  • Dallas, Texas
  • AT&T Stadium (Arlington)
  • Houston, Texas
  • NRG Stadium
  • Kansas City, Missouri
  • Arrowhead Stadium
  • Los Angeles, California
  • SoFi Stadium (Inglewood)
  • Miami, Florida
  • Hard Rock Stadium
  • New York/New Jersey
  • MetLife Stadium (East Rutherford)
  • Philadelphia, Pennsylvania
  • Lincoln Financial Field
  • San Francisco/Bay Area, California
  • Levi's Stadium (Santa Clara)
  • Seattle, Washington
  • Lumen Field
  • Canada

  • Toronto, Ontario
  • BMO Field
  • Vancouver, British Columbia
  • BC Place Stadium
  • Mexico

  • Guadalajara
  • Estadio Akron
  • Mexico City
  • Estadio Azteca
  • Monterrey
  • Estadio BBVA
  • Each of these cities has its unique culture, attractions, and culinary delights, providing a rich backdrop for the tournament.

  • Essential Ticketing Information

    Acquiring tickets for the World Cup is essential for any avid soccer fan looking to be part of the live-action atmosphere. Here are some tips to help secure your tickets:

  • Official Sources Only
  • Purchase tickets only through official FIFA channels or authorized resellers. This ensures you receive legitimate tickets while avoiding scams.

  • Stay Updated
  • Follow FIFA’s official website and social media for announcements regarding ticket sales, pricing, and availability. Be prepared to act quickly, as tickets can sell out within minutes.

  • Consider Ticket Packages
  • Look into travel packages that include both tickets and accommodations. Many travel agencies offer bundled deals that can simplify your experience, especially if you are traveling from abroad.

  • Explore Multiple Matches
  • If possible, consider purchasing tickets for multiple matches in the same host city. This will allow you to experience a variety of teams and matches without the hassle of constantly moving between cities.

  • Join the Waitlist
  • If the tickets for a particular match sell out, don’t despair. Join the waitlist for ticket resales through official channels. Prominent demand can lead to additional ticket releases as the event approaches.

    Transportation Tips for World Cup Games

    Getting around during the tournament can be a challenge, especially if you’re in a city that’s unfamiliar to you. Here are some transportation tips to make your travels smoother:

  • Familiarize Yourself with Local Transit
  • Each host city will have public transportation options like buses, trains, and shuttles. Download local transit apps for real-time updates on routes and schedules.

  • Car Rentals and Ride Shares
  • While public transport is convenient, renting a car or using ride-sharing services can offer flexibility, especially for traveling between cities or to stadiums that are not easily accessible by public transport.

  • Plan Ahead
  • With an influx of fans, traffic can be heavy around venues. Plan your travel routes in advance and consider arriving at venues early to enjoy the atmosphere and avoid any last-minute rush.

  • Group Travel
  • If you’re traveling with family or friends, consider carpooling or organizing group transportation. This can save costs and make the experience more enjoyable.

  • Know Your Venue’s Location
  • Before the match day, familiarize yourself with your match venue's location and nearby amenities (restaurants, hotels, etc.) to maximize your time before and after the game.

    Exploring Local Culture and Attractions

    Aside from enjoying the live soccer matches, take this opportunity to explore the local culture of the host cities. Each city will have unique attractions, local cuisines, and entertainment options to discover.

  • Culinary Experiences
  • Savor local dishes from food trucks, restaurants, and markets. Each city boasts its own specialties; for instance, try barbecue in Kansas City, tacos in Los Angeles, or poutine in Vancouver.

  • Sightseeing
  • Make time for sightseeing! Visit historical landmarks, museums, and natural attractions in the cities you are in. Whether it’s the Statue of Liberty in New York or the Golden Gate Bridge in San Francisco, there's plenty to see.

  • Fan Zones and Events
  • FIFA typically sets up fan zones near match venues, featuring screens for viewing matches, food, and activities. These are excellent places to immerse yourself in the World Cup atmosphere and meet fellow fans.

  • Cultural Festivals
  • Research any cultural festivals or events occurring during your stay. Many cities will host local celebrations that can provide into their unique heritage.

  • Shopping
  • Don’t forget to grab some local memorabilia to remember your trip! Whether it’s team merchandise or handicrafts, finding a unique piece can be a great souvenir.

    Enhancing Your Match-Day Experience

    Once you’ve secured your tickets and planned your travel, it’s time to focus on enjoying the match itself. Here are some tips to maximize your experience:

  • Arrive Early
  • Get to the stadium early to soak in the atmosphere and enjoy pre-game festivities. Take your time exploring the venue and capturing some memorable photos.

  • Dress Wisely
  • Wear your team’s colors and dress comfortably, as you may be standing for long periods. Be mindful of weather conditions, and remember to bring sunscreen if you’ll be in an outdoor stadium.

  • Stay Hydrated
  • Stadium food can be quite salty, so drink plenty of water throughout the day. Bring a refillable water bottle if the stadium allows it or purchase beverages inside.

  • Engage with Fellow Fans
  • Part of the excitement of attending live sports is the camaraderie among fans. Engage with both local and international supporters to enhance your experience and make new friends.

  • Noise and Atmosphere
  • Don't forget to bring items to cheer loudly for your team, whether it's a horn, clapper, or flag. The energy of the crowd can elevate the match experience for everyone present.
